    The "White Sewing Machine Co." choose the "1964 New York World's Fair" to introduce their newest Model 764 sewing machine. Note the etching on the throat plate/ bobbin cover stating that it was selected by the "House of Good Taste" w/ the HGT label, specially for the Fair!
    We are happy to add this rare & scarce machine to our collection!
